Page 87 - Subject Data" as used herein includes writings, sound recordings, pictorial reproductions, drawings or other graphical representations, and works of any similar nature (whether or not copyrighted) which are specified to be delivered under this contract. The term does not include financial reports, cost analyses and other information incidental to contract administration. (b) All Subject Data first produced in the performance of this contract shall be the sole property of the Government.
